Mobile Medical Units (MMUs) are regarded as a state-
of-the-art healthcare delivery model that could aid in
lowering health disparities among vulnerable
populations and people with chronic illnesses. In fact,
some research has shown that MMUs are more
effective when they offer emergency care, carry out
preventative health exams, and start the management
of chronic illnesses. Ziqitza HealthCare Ltd explains that
MMUs can offer specialised, highly effective, and
reasonably priced health care that flexibly adapts to the
community's changing needs by opening their doors
directly into communities and utilising existing
community resources.
By providing a suggested package of services in 12 theme areas,
including Maternal Health, Child Health, Mental Health, and
Community Health, MMU services are intended to meet the
technical and service quality standards for a Primary Health Centre.
Neonatal and infant health, child and adolescent health,
reproductive health and contraceptive services, management of
chronic communicable diseases, basic OPD care (acute simple
illnesses), management of common non-communicable diseases,
and management of common non-communicable diseases these
services are offered by MMUs without charge, and they also
facilitate referrals.
According to Ziqitza Healthcare, mobile medical units are therefore
frequently established to ensure accessible healthcare and a
decentralised approach to healthcare. Mobile Medical Units have
helped to mobilise healthcare to "conduct screenings, basic
diagnosis, and occasionally complex medical treatments closer to
people's homes." These units offer essential services.
One of the biggest problems facing the Indian
government is rural healthcare. Despite the fact
that access to healthcare is a fundamental human
right, rural India lacks adequate infrastructure,
access to necessary medications, and qualified
physicians, which is one of the major factors behind
the region's subpar service. By providing mobile
health care services in rural areas, Ziqitza has taken
the initiative to improve the situation. These units
pay particular attention to disease prevention,
access to high-quality healthcare, and emergency
medical requirements.

The Ziqitza Mobile Medical Unit has the following features:
Remote Access: Making sure that people in remote, underserved
areas have access to improved healthcare and all-encompassing
care is possible through remote access.
Multi-purpose Diagnostics: A client can get several diagnoses at
once in a mobile clinic thanks to the various pieces of equipment
that are on board.
Mobility: In addition to these skilled medical professionals, MMU
is fully outfitted with its ventilator, cardio monitor, and oxygen
cylinder.
Regular examinations: Improving healthcare in remote and rural
areas through early detection, innovative treatment, and
management of chronic illnesses.
